Published: April 7, 2009
AUBURNDALE - International Paper Co. has announced it is shutting down its Auburndale box plant on June 2.
The closing of the more than 50-year-old plant will leave 96 employees out of work.
Company officials are negotiating with union representatives to establish employee severance and benefits packages.
Mark Bullard, plant general manager, said it's been a difficult few days. "It's just disappointing to stand in front of people and tell them you have to close their plant. It's really hard," he said.
International Paper will continue to run box plants in Tampa, Plant City and Lake Wales.
